Summary
A GBA port of The Legend of Zelda: A Link to the Past, but also packaged with the first multiplayer Zelda game, Four Swords. Team up with friends and work together to solve puzzles, but also compete to collect the most rupees. This would pave the way for Four Swords Adventures and Tri Force Heroes.
